Latest Patents
Saillet's latest patents highlight his expertise in composite materials and their applications in wheel technology. One of his notable inventions is a wheel rim made from composite material. This design features a first element that is a section of a solid of revolution, created as a single unit from a composite material, which incorporates fibers embedded in a thermosetting matrix. This construction allows for a rim with an angular arc greater than 350 degrees, showcasing both strength and lightweight properties.
Another remarkable patent is for a tension-spoke wheel that includes a rim, spokes, and a central hub. This innovative design has specific spoke fastening zones and eliminates the need for individual tensioning mechanisms for the spokes fastened to the hub. This advancement not only simplifies the assembly process but also contributes to the overall durability and performance of the wheel.
